Gear woes.

Been have great difficulty in keeping the dam reverse in gear lately. Keeps jumping out and grinding. Bit the bullet today and decided to look why. Thought it was just a case of tweeting the CSP shifter. No joy. Found a bush in the tunnel which guides the selector rod had worn and split in half.
Here's a shot of the front half of the bush and the rear bit which had travelled all the back to the rod to gearbox coupling.


Got a new old stock Bush to try and squeeze in. Not happening. Think the rod has to come out completely to get the bush in place then slide it through?? Anyone replace the bush without taking the rod out??
